Soldier seeks bail pending appeal for raping daughter

FRANCISTOWN: A disgraced soldier who was sentenced to 20 years in jail for raping his daughter has approached the court asking for bail pending his appeal against conviction and sentence.

The soldier’s attorney, Morris Ndawana told the court that he did not have much to say in court but will rely on his heads of arguments to argue his client’s case.

“Both parties in this matter have filed their heads of argument in respect of this application. I cannot speak more than our heads of argument. All the issues in this matter are fully addressed in our heads of argument,” said Ndawana in brief.
